Output df393103105f25ab9eb8e0a78076789e343ba89156b9eb9eb38100fa6b33b783:2

value
23076751
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c58e0be069b9f201d3e76bd7dc574c4372160ec OP_EQUAL
address
2N63K4V5a4mWBTK1i8gw1f6c7N5ynVGt32q
transaction
df393103105f25ab9eb8e0a78076789e343ba89156b9eb9eb38100fa6b33b783